HTML5   发布时间:2022-04-25  发布网站:大佬教程  code.js-code.com
大佬教程收集整理的这篇文章主要介绍了mui.openWindow的html5+和web传参的兼容大佬教程大佬觉得挺不错的,现在分享给大家,也给大家做个参考。
@H_383_4@mui.openWindow兼容web&plus环境下的页面传参

背景介绍

    @H_197_9@刚刚好要写个微信公众号和html5+兼容的项目@H_419_12@ @H_197_9@发现总是用localStorage传参不是事啊@H_419_12@ @H_197_9@太不优雅了@H_419_12@ @H_197_9@想了想还是想办法兼容下吧@H_419_12@

兼容原理

    @H_197_9@@L_591_5@mui.openWindow前先判断相关环境,执行相关兼容方法@H_419_12@

使用场景

    @H_197_9@需要兼容网页&html5+的项目@H_419_12@ @H_197_9@项目需要引入mui.js@H_419_12@ @H_197_9@打开页面/webview用的是mui.openWindow@H_419_12@

使用方法

引入mui.openWindow.js文件,正常写传参代码

@H_385_38@mui.openWindow({ url: 'target.html',id: 'target',extras: {name:'mui'} });

接收参数页面

// 同步调用
if (mui.os.plus) {
    mui.plusReady(function(){
        var extras = mui.getExtras();
        console.log(extras);
    });
}else{
    var extras = mui.getExtras();
    console.log(extras);
}
// 异步调用
mui.getExtras(function(extras){
    console.log(extras);
});

上源码

原文地址:http://www.voidcn.com/article/p-umkjqnda-bsg.html

大佬总结

以上是大佬教程为你收集整理的mui.openWindow的html5+和web传参的兼容全部内容,希望文章能够帮你解决mui.openWindow的html5+和web传参的兼容所遇到的程序开发问题。

如果觉得大佬教程网站内容还不错,欢迎将大佬教程推荐给程序员好友。

本图文内容来源于网友网络收集整理提供,作为学习参考使用,版权属于原作者。
如您有任何意见或建议可联系处理。小编QQ:384754419,请注明来意。